18-year-old facing charges in Mt. Morris Township shooting that left teen dead
MT. MORRIS TOWNSHIP, MI – A teenager is facing an attempted murder charge and two weapons charges for his alleged involvement in a June 25 shooting in Mt. Morris Township. Cordell Warwick Allen, 18, was arraigned by Genesee County District Court Judge Jennifer Manley this week on single counts of assault with intent to murder, felony firearm and carrying a concealed weapon.

Colder Water Due to Upwelling at Lake Michigan
Lake Michigan water temperatures north of Saugatuck have fallen significantly due to the process of upwelling. Upwelling occurs when an offshore wind blows the surface water away from the nearshore area, allowing cold water to rise from the bottom of the lake to the surface. This process can happen relatively quickly. (top pic. is the South Haven Beach at midday Friday)
Michigan Part Of Massive Deli Meat Recall Due To Listeria
Heads up Michigan, time to take a look at the lunchmeat you currently have sitting in your fridge. Boar's Head Provisions has announced a recall of more than 207,000 pounds of meat products due to potential Listeria contamination. This recall affects various pre-packaged meats, including deli meats and sausages, which were distributed nationwide.
